  • Page 9: Remote Preparation

    VX5228 OPERATION Remote Control Preparation Remove battery insulation tape . Notes: • The remote control uses one 3 volt Lithium CR2025 battery. Remove the battery if the remote will not be used for a month or longer. • Remove and dispose of battery properly.

  • Page 16: Bluetooth Operation

    The unit broadcasts the pairing signal constantly when no devices are currently connected. Complete the pairing sequence from your Bluetooth device. Refer to the owner's manual for your device for more details. The device name is "VX5228". The Bluetooth passcode is "0000".

  • Page 22: Swc Input Operation

    The built-in SWC Interface is compatible with PAC steering wheel control modules. The PAC SWI-RC is recommended. A third-party adapter must be used in order for the VX5228 to be compatible with any steering wheel controls. The following controls are available for most vehicles.
